Article: Kickfire Announces First High-Performance Appliance for MySQL.

Based on Industry's First SQL Chip, Appliance Delivers Unprecedented Price/Performance for Data Warehousing

SANTA CLARA, Calif. -- Kickfire[TM], Inc. today announced the first MySQL database appliance that brings the high-performance capabilities of large commercial database systems to the MySQL market. The company, which officially launches this week at the MySQL Conference & Expo in Santa Clara, CA, has built its appliance by developing an ultra-modern database kernel and a revolutionary SQL chip that packs the power of 10s of high-end CPUs.
